Designing for Real People, Not Ideal Scenarios
It’s easy to imagine that medical devices are always used in pristine conditions by highly trained professionals. But reality paints a different picture. Patients at home, caregivers under stress, or nurses juggling multiple responsibilities are the real users. In these environments, every button, label, and screen matters.
Human factors consulting focuses on understanding how real people interact with technology in real-world settings. It looks at physical abilities, cognitive load, emotional states, and even environmental conditions. When companies invest in this kind of research early, they can design products that reduce confusion, lower the chance of user error, and improve overall outcomes.

Why UX Isn’t Just About Aesthetics
A common misconception is that UX is just about how a device looks or whether a digital interface is modern. But in medical contexts, UX design must go deeper. It’s about how easily a user can understand what to do, how confident they feel performing the action, and how well the design supports their decision-making process.
For example, a touchscreen interface on an insulin pump may be sleek, but if its navigation is confusing or buried under multiple steps, it can cause delays or errors. Good UX ensures that devices are intuitive, instructions are clear, and warnings are unmistakable.

How Testing Makes All the Difference
No amount of theory can replace actual testing with real users. Human factors professionals conduct usability studies that simulate real-world scenarios. These tests highlight design flaws that might go unnoticed in the lab or on paper.
Sometimes it’s a button that’s too small for older hands. Sometimes it’s a color-coded display that’s unreadable for someone with vision issues. Through observation and feedback, consultants identify pain points and offer solutions that make products safer and more effective.
